Fiat can raise Chrysler stake
ITALIAN automaker Fiat SpA can boost its stake in Chrysler Group LLC to more than 70 percent using an array of options, including buying the United States Treasury's stake.
Fiat can buy the Treasury's stake within 12 months of repaying loans it owes the US government that stem from its 2009 bailout, Chrysler said on Monday in a filing with the US Securities and Exchange Commission.
Chrysler owes about US$7.5 billion in loans to the US and Canada and the US automaker intends to repay the loans by the end of June, the company said last month.
As part of Chrysler's 2009 bailout deal, the US Treasury gave Fiat management control and a 20-percent stake in Chrysler. Treasury officials laid out a series of tests and options that allowed Fiat to increase its stake to 51 percent.
Fiat now has a 30 percent stake in Chrysler after meeting two tests earlier this year. After the refinancing deal, its stake will soar to 46 percent.
The 2009 agreement left open the possibility for Fiat to increase its stake in Chrysler beyond 51 percent.
The US Treasury currently has 8.6 percent of Chrysler, while the healthcare trust affiliated with the United Auto Workers union holds a 59.2 percent stake.
